#a61999 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a61999 is composed of 65.1% red, 9.8%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.9% magenta, 7.8%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 305.5 degrees, a saturation of 73.8% and a lightness of 37.5%. #a61999 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ff32ff with #4d0033.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

#a61999 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a61999 has RGB values of R:166, G:25, B:153 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.08,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10885529.
